Welcome to another insightful blog post from ComputerNetworkAssignmentHelp.com! Today, we delve into the intricate world of computer network design, a fundamental aspect of modern technology that underpins the connectivity of our digital age. Whether you're a student grappling with network design assignments or a professional seeking to enhance your skills, this article is crafted to provide valuable insights and expert solutions to common challenges in network design.

Network design assignments can be complex, requiring a deep understanding of network protocols, topology, security measures, and performance optimization. Students often find themselves overwhelmed by the intricacies involved in crafting efficient network designs. Fear not, for our team of experts is here to guide you through the maze of network design with clarity and precision.

Let's begin by exploring the foundational principles of network design and then move on to tackle a couple of master-level questions along with their solutions, curated by our seasoned experts.

Fundamentals of Network Design:

  1. Understanding Network Requirements: Before diving into the technical aspects of network design, it's essential to grasp the specific requirements of the network. Factors such as the size of the organization, the number of users, anticipated network traffic, security needs, and scalability goals play a crucial role in shaping the design decisions.
  2. Choosing the Right Topology: The topology of a network defines its physical and logical layout. Common topologies include star, bus, ring, mesh, and hybrid configurations. Selecting the appropriate topology depends on factors like cost, scalability, fault tolerance, and performance requirements.
  3. Network Protocols and Standards: A robust network design incorporates standardized protocols for communication, ensuring interoperability and compatibility across devices and platforms. Protocols such as TCP/IP, HTTP, DNS, and SNMP form the backbone of modern networking infrastructure.
  4. Security Considerations: Security is paramount in network design to protect sensitive data and prevent unauthorized access. Implementing firewalls, encryption mechanisms, access control lists (ACLs), and intrusion detection systems (IDS) helps fortify the network against cyber threats.

Now, let's tackle a couple of master-level questions in network design along with their solutions:

Question 1: Design a scalable and fault-tolerant network architecture for a multinational corporation with offices in different geographical locations. Consider factors such as latency, bandwidth requirements, redundancy, and disaster recovery.

Solution:
To design a scalable and fault-tolerant network for a multinational corporation, we propose implementing a hierarchical network architecture comprising core, distribution, and access layers. Each layer serves specific functions, facilitating efficient traffic management and fault isolation.

At the core layer, high-speed backbone links connect geographically dispersed locations, ensuring low latency and ample bandwidth for inter-office communication. Redundant links and devices are deployed to enhance fault tolerance and resilience against network failures.

At the distribution layer, routers and switches aggregate traffic from multiple access layer switches, providing segmentation and policy enforcement. Quality of Service (QoS) mechanisms prioritize critical traffic, optimizing bandwidth utilization and ensuring consistent performance across the network.

At the access layer, switches connect end-user devices such as computers, printers, and IP phones to the network. VLANs (Virtual Local Area Networks) segregate traffic, enhancing security and manageability. Power over Ethernet (PoE) capabilities enable centralized power delivery to networked devices, simplifying deployment and maintenance.

In addition to the hierarchical architecture, redundant Internet connections, backup power supplies, and off-site data backups enhance the network's fault tolerance and disaster recovery capabilities. Regular testing and monitoring procedures ensure the reliability and resilience of the network infrastructure.

Question 2: Design a secure wireless network for a large campus environment with multiple buildings and outdoor areas. Consider authentication mechanisms, encryption protocols, and coverage optimization.

Solution:
To design a secure wireless network for a large campus environment, we recommend deploying a combination of Wi-Fi access points (APs), authentication servers, and encryption mechanisms to ensure robust security and seamless connectivity.

Firstly, the campus should be divided into smaller wireless cells, with each cell served by multiple APs for redundancy and coverage optimization. Overlapping coverage areas minimize signal attenuation and ensure uninterrupted connectivity as users move between buildings and outdoor spaces.

For authentication, a centralized RADIUS (Remote Authentication Dial-In User Service) server should be employed to authenticate users before granting access to the network. WPA2-Enterprise or WPA3 encryption protocols should be utilized to encrypt wireless traffic, safeguarding against eavesdropping and unauthorized access.

Additionally, implementing strong password policies, MAC address filtering, and certificate-based authentication further enhances the security posture of the wireless network. Regular security audits and firmware updates mitigate potential vulnerabilities and ensure compliance with industry standards.

By following these design principles and best practices, organizations can establish a secure and scalable wireless network infrastructure capable of meeting the diverse needs of a large campus environment.

In conclusion, mastering the art of network design requires a comprehensive understanding of underlying principles, coupled with practical experience and meticulous planning. Whether you're tackling assignments or real-world projects, our team at ComputerNetworkAssignmentHelp.com is committed to providing expert guidance and support every step of the way. Stay tuned for more insightful content and solutions to empower your journey in the realm of computer networking.

Remember, for top-notch network design assignment writing help and expert assistance, look no further than ComputerNetworkAssignmentHelp.com!